Taken from an online ad, now being marketed as Vimana.
English :
OS UPGRADE VIMANA 3.15 for Akai MPC60
All functions of the OS 3.10 are presented with new features in addition to greater ease of use of the MPC60
New features:
- Correct Time: 1/128, 1/192 and 1/384 When timing is proper OFF
- Fourth, 1/4TRPLT, 1/64, correct timing 1/64TRPLT
- Swing function works correctly for Any Time
- Samples can be edited / processed while the sequencer plays or records
- TRUNC SFT ST & END function
- COPY ZONE / SND function
- PROGRAM LOAD: Entire sound clear memory before loading new PGM, SND or SET
files.

Vimana 3.15 being Rohan's beta OS, developed with permission (and source code?) from Roger Linn...an MPC60 version of Vailixi.
Elixer 4.0 being the name/version number given to it by those online sellers, previously, when trying to pass it off as their own work.
